首先启用开发工具选项卡,再通过录制宏生成VBA代码,接着在VBA编辑器中查看与编辑代码,之后运行宏并调试错误,最后将文件保存为xlsm格式以保留宏。

如果您希望在Excel中自动化重复性任务,可以通过录制宏来生成VBA代码。录制宏会将您的操作自动转换为VBA语句,之后可进一步编辑以优化功能。
本文运行环境:联想ThinkPad X1 Carbon,Windows 11
要使用宏功能,必须先启用Excel中的“开发工具”选项卡,这是访问宏和VBA编辑器的前提。
1、打开Excel程序,点击左上角的文件菜单。
2、选择选项,打开Excel选项窗口。
3、在左侧列表中点击自定义功能区。
4、在右侧主选项卡列表中,勾选开发工具,然后点击确定。
录制宏可以将用户的操作序列自动保存为VBA代码,便于后续重复执行。
1、点击顶部菜单栏的开发工具选项卡。
2、在“代码”组中点击录制宏按钮。
3、在弹出的对话框中输入宏名称,例如“MyFirstMacro”,名称不能包含空格。
4、可选设置快捷键,以便快速运行宏。
5、点击“确定”后,Excel开始记录接下来的所有操作。
6、执行您希望自动化的操作,如输入数据、设置格式等。
7、完成后,回到“开发工具”选项卡,点击停止录制。
录制完成后,可通过VBA编辑器查看并修改生成的代码,实现更精确的控制。
1、在“开发工具”选项卡中点击Visual Basic按钮,打开VBA编辑器。
2、在左侧项目资源管理器中找到当前工作簿,展开其模块。
3、双击包含宏的模块(如Module1)或ThisWorkbook下的宏名称。
4、右侧代码窗口将显示录制的VBA代码,您可以修改语句、添加条件判断或循环结构。
5、编辑完毕后,关闭VBA编辑器,返回Excel界面。
运行宏可验证其功能是否符合预期,若出现错误需进行调试修正。
1、在“开发工具”选项卡中点击宏按钮,打开宏对话框。
2、选择要运行的宏名称,点击执行按钮。
3、观察Excel是否按预期执行操作。
4、若报错,在VBA编辑器中使用F8逐行执行代码,定位问题所在。
5、检查对象引用、单元格地址或语法错误,并进行修正。
普通Excel文件格式不支持保存宏,必须使用启用宏的工作簿格式才能保留VBA代码。
1、点击文件菜单,选择“另存为”。
2、选择保存位置后,在“文件类型”下拉菜单中选择Excel 启用宏的工作簿 (*.xlsm)。
3、输入文件名,点击保存。
以上就是excel宏怎么录制和编辑_excel宏录制基础与VBA代码编辑入门的详细内容,更多请关注php中文网其它相关文章!
全网最新最细最实用WPS零基础入门到精通全套教程!带你真正掌握WPS办公! 内含Excel基础操作、函数设计、数据透视表等
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号